**Q: ParcelPing webhook stopped firing — what now?**

Check the dispatcher pod logs first; 90% of cases are an expired signing secret. Rotate it from the Hatchline console, then replay missed events via the backfill job. If the console itself is locked, use the emergency operator login. Its recovery passphrase is below.

vault phrase of yaguf-hahaf = druath-holix

CI note for weekly sync: tailcat, our internal log-tailing CLI, has been failing on the Oakhollow runners since the glibc bump. The fix is pinning tailcat to the 3.x line in the pipeline image; floating versions pull a broken nightly. Merged to main yesterday, runners green since. If you see stale failures, rerun against the build stamped below.

session token of kagup-hahaf = htk3_2b8

Before publishing, producers must register their schema and receive a compatibility verdict; breaking changes are rejected unless a deprecation window has been declared. Maintainers should note that the registry caches verdicts for ten minutes, so re-registering an amended schema may briefly return stale results. All write operations require authentication against the internal registry endpoint, and requests from build agents should use the service credential shown below.

app token of fajop-fahif = qvz4-AnML

FeedSentry validates partner podcast feeds every 15 minutes. Common pages: malformed enclosure URLs, missing GUIDs, oversized artwork. First move: check the validator dashboard, confirm whether the failure is partner-side or ours. Partner-side — open a ticket, silence the alert for 24h. Our side — restart the fetcher pod, then check the parser logs for schema changes. Do not bypass validation to unblock a feed. Full runbook and alert matrix live here:

wiki page, kahog-hahig: https://vault.zemvargrid.internal/display/deploy/repo/settings/merge_requests/job/settings/6f3b933774dbc5320a4daa18

## Approvals: Snapshot Testing

For the weekly eng sync: all snapshot updates to Pixelframe UI components require explicit approval before merge. Bulk regenerations are not self-approvable. Diffs over 20 snapshots need a short rationale in the PR. Flaky snapshots get quarantined, not deleted. No exceptions during release freeze. Approval authority rests with the component owner named below.

signatory, yahog-badug: Quenix Ulaael